Mastering the art of science, critical thinking, and learning is essential for students to excel in their academic and professional careers. Here are a few tips to help students master these skills:
1. Develop a love for learning: The first step to mastering the art of science, critical thinking, and learning is to develop a love for learning. This means being curious and eager to learn new things, even when they are difficult or challenging.
2. Learn how to think critically: Critical thinking is the ability to analyze information and make logical conclusions. Students can develop this skill by learning how to ask questions, evaluate evidence, and make connections between different pieces of information.
3. Practice problem-solving: Science is all about solving problems, so it's essential for students to learn how to approach problems in a logical and systematic way. This includes breaking down problems into smaller parts, identifying key information, and considering different possibilities.
4. Learn how to learn: Every student has their own unique learning style, and it's essential for students to understand their own learning preferences. They can discover their own best way to learn by experimenting with different techniques such as flashcards, note-taking, and summarizing.
5. Develop effective study habits: Good study habits such as setting goals, creating a study schedule, and breaking down large tasks into smaller ones can help students stay focused and motivated.
6. Seek out feedback and collaborate with peers: Collaborating with peers and seeking out feedback on your work can help students identify areas for improvement and learn from others' perspectives.
7. Stay curious and continue learning: The best way to master science, critical thinking, and learning is to stay curious and continue learning. Seek out new information, explore new fields, and take on new challenges.
In conclusion, mastering the art of science, critical thinking, and learning is essential for students to excel in their academic and professional careers. It takes a combination of developing a love for learning, practicing problem-solving, learning how to learn, developing effective study habits, seeking out feedback and collaborating with peers, and staying curious and continuing to learn. With the right mindset and approach, students can master these skills and achieve their full potential.
